With this CD I have tried to not only find some new
arrangements for you to listen to like my arrangement of the old George Benson hit “On Broadway” but also to bring back into my concerts some of the songs that I used to play whilst growing up like the Juan Carlos Jobhim number “Desafinado” and the title track “Aquarius” as well as “Music To Watch Girls By” where I have tried to recreate the sound of a Hammond organ combo of the 60’s & 70’s when we had players like Harry Stoneham Brian Sharp and Lennie Dee working with live Bands.
This was the sound I grew up with and now with the B4 software added to the system I can now get that great sound back without breaking my back carrying a Hammond C3 around.
I Have also added as usual a couple of classical pieces like the fun “Rondo Ala Turk” or as I call it “Rondo Ala Wersi” and the beautiful Bach piece “Jesu Joy Of Man’s Desiring”.
To Finish the CD I thought what could be better than something you may not have heard before the hauntingly beautiful “Highland Cathedral” this is the song that always finishes the “Edinburgh Military Tattoo”
I hope you enjoy listening to this music as much as I have enjoyed recording them.
